Accompany a child who has additional support needs, to travel to and from school and other settings, on and off transport as required, provide adequate supervision and ensure that a high degree of health and safety is maintained at all times. There is a responsibility for the post holder to demonstrate a commitment to quality service delivery through continuous improvement for the benefit of the Service and the organisation.

Working pattern: Monday Tuesday: 15:15 - 16:15 60 minutes daily including pick up and drop off. Fixed term for a period not exceeding 03/07/2026.

Requirements:

  • This post has a minimum requirement of one reference, which must be your current or most recent employer.
  • This post is regulated work with Children and/or Protected Adults under the Protection of Vulnerable Groups (Scotland) Act 2007.
  • The preferred candidate will be required to join the PVG Scheme or undergo a PVG Scheme update check.
  • Where an individual has spent a continuous period of 3 months or more out with the UK in the last 5 years, an Overseas Criminal Record Check will be required.
  • You will be required to provide this check.
  • A confirmed offer of employment and commencement in the post will be subject to the outcome of both these pre-employment checks being deemed satisfactory.
